Robert Scavone Jr. spent more than 15 years in commercial construction in Coral Springs before deciding to attend law school at 36. After clerking for Judge Adalberto Jordan on the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Eleventh Circuit, he is now an associate at Hunton & Williams in Miami.

Robert Foley was a successful veterinarian in the Florida Keys when he decided to attend law school at 60. He’s now practicing law, helping Iraqi war veterans sue the government, while continuing his veterinary practice.
